Visit Westward Ho! Beach
Westward Ho! is a traditional seaside resort with a sandy beach ideal for swimming in the rock pools and surfing. This resort was founded in the 1860’s, and has been a favourite seaside spot eversince.
There is lots to do, with tourist attractions including an amusement arcade, golf putting green, tennis courts, playground for the kids, beach shops, and a choice of places to eat and drink.
Fancy a round of Golf? head to the Royal North Devon Golf club, or grab your surfboard and take to the waves.
There are also great walks to take at nearby Kipling Tor (named after Rudyard Kipling) or explore the Northam Burrows Country Park.
